I have a 2018 Wrangler JL and I started it up the other day and the instrument cluster is completely out. No speedometer, tachometer, fuel, lights anything. I checked the fuse that I believe could be the issue and it seemed fine.

In researching I noticed it could possibly be the aux battery. The engine start/stop feature does not appear to be functioning either (the button works for it but the vehicle won't start/stop like it normally does). My plan is to test the aux battery but wanted to see if anyone had any insight on this issue.

I was looking into the Can C Bus but my head started hurting trying to figure out the wiring etc.

I tried finding a replacement cluster just in case it is that but of course I couldn't find the original cluster available anywhere.

Any sugguestions, easy ways to test things. I'm open to all input. Thanks!

Its probably the cluster that has failed. I work at a dealership and I have 3 different jl that are waiting on back ordered clusters. The only clusters that are coming in right now are ones that have the recall.

from what i understand they have to programed via the vin and we dont even program them in house. that is all done by the rebuilder

There are used ones available on EBay, the mileage will be wrong but you can get that corrected. I swapped my cluster out years ago and it has been fine.
